Guild of Guardians — Season 10 Crucible of Champions

Guild of Guardians opened Season 10: Crucible of Champions on June 10, 2026—a month-long competitive season on Immutable zkEVM that debuts a new tournament mode, introduces Tillyria from the Elderym crossover, awakens Elohatt to Legendary rarity, and ships one of the largest balance passes in the game’s history. The season runs through July 8, 2026.

For Commanders tracking Guild of Guardians in the Web3Raider catalog, Season 10 is the payoff after Season 9’s Proving Grounds: less teaser, more structured PvP with guild-earned exclusives and a Season Pass built around Legendary gear—not just another banner rotation.

Background

Guild of Guardians is Immutable’s free-to-play mobile roguelite squad RPG: 200+ Guardians across six classes, Radiant NFT layers, forging, and the GOG token for staking and seasonal rewards. The game sits on Immutable Play alongside titles like Gods Unchained and Treeverse.

Season 9 (Proving Grounds, May–June 2026) stress-tested guild systems ahead of this launch. Season 10 leans into competitive identity with Crucible of Champions—the mode the community has been asking for since Guild vs Guild 2.0 landed in May. It also deepens the Elderym lore bridge: Tillyria is a Gen 1 Legendary Ranger whose mind-control kit mirrors the crossover guardians heading to Faenar in Gods Unchained’s Guardians of Elderym expansion (pack sales open June 24).

What happened

According to the Guild of Guardians team, Season 10 includes:

Crucible of Champions tournament mode

Crucible of Champions launches in Week 1 as the season’s headline competitive format—distinct from standard Valor ladders and the rotating special events. Expect tournament-style brackets layered on top of the existing guild and arena infrastructure rather than a standalone mini-game.

New and upgraded Guardians

GuardianChangeHow to obtain
TillyriaGen 1 Legendary Ranger; sleep, charm, illusion, confusionGuild Wars shards only — not on Summon Stone or Calling Crystal. Rank 1 = 7 shards/week, Rank 2 = 5, Rank 3 = 3. 60 shards to summon.
ElohattLegendary awakening; domain shifts to Umbrus; new skill Raise AbominationUpgrade the Elohatt you already own — not a fresh pull.

Season Pass overhaul

The pass runs June 10–July 8 with restructured tiers:

  • Free pass tier 40: Legendary Exclusive Equipment chest (choose your piece)
  • Premium bundle chase: Kai Iron Arbalest skin
  • Milestone highlights include Summoning Stones, Class Orbs, Ascension Seals, and 60 Gen 1 Legendary Guardian Shards at the premium top tier

Class Skills and Valor

Class Skills rotate weekly: Mage (Week 1), Assassin (Week 2), Warrior (Week 3), then a Combo week with all three skills and bosses on one seasonal leaderboard. Auto-cast Ultimates is a new optional setting in challenges.

Valor Season 10 requires Resonance Crystal Level 220 and Commander Level 100. This season’s Valor stat is Damage Up (all damage sources, capped at 25%). Chase rewards include four Mythril Contracts plus Crucible-themed titles and portrait frames.

Balance pass (~50 Guardians)

Notable nerfs: Alexander (Gravity Pull cadence and stun), Deldra (Take Control and Cursed Brazier scaling), Kuro (Light’s Guardian cap), Phoenicia (Brood Blood shields).

Broad buffs hit dozens of roster staples—including Prielle, Tamamo, Ennara, Atticus, Tybor, and many Epic-tier fighters. If a mainstay is in your squad, read the full balance table before spending upgrade materials on day one.

Who it affects

Mobile players and guild officers

Crucible of Champions and the Guild Wars shard track for Tillyria reward organized guilds, not solo grinders. Officers should plan war schedules around weekly shard payouts (Ranks 1–3 only).

Valor eligibility at RC 220 / CL 100 gates the Damage Up chase—mid-progress accounts still get events and banners but miss top Valor cosmetics.

Class Skills Week 4’s combined leaderboard is the season’s skill ceiling; save consumables if you chase Oxellus chroma or Exclusive Gear milestones.

Collectors and GOG stakers

Tillyria is guild-exclusive—no Summon Stone path. Secondary demand may concentrate on high-rank guilds and late-season accounts that banked shards.

Elohatt awakening is an upgrade path for existing holders; Radiance investment before June 10 may pay off in Call of the Undead scoring quests.

Season Pass tier 40’s choose-your-piece Legendary Exclusive Equipment is the clearest NFT-adjacent chase for non-whales.

GOG staking and Fayre Coin leaderboards tie real token spend to rank—confirm in-game mail rules after each event closes; gGoG spent via staking does not count toward Fayre Coins.
